Write back to Impala via IronPython

Hi everyone,

Do you work with Impala and use write back functionality? Could you help with this issue?
When I run IronPython script under Spotfire profession on my local machine everything is fine and I see a new row in database. The problem is when I run dashboard using web player. I use version of ODBC for Impala. Spotfire version is 7.6.

We have the error from spotfire log file:
ERROR [HY000] [Cloudera][ImpalaODBC] (100) Error from the Impala Thrift API: SASL(-1): generic failure: Failed to initialize security context: No credentials are available in the security package
Spotfire.Dxp.Data.Exceptions.ImportException: Failed to execute data source query.

1. We use kerberos authentication.

2. ODBC driver was instaled on both servers.

My attempts to solve this problem:

1. Set up last version 2.5.35 of ODBC. But didn't have result at all. Dashboard was in processing status all time on the web player. 

2. Wrine python script using new logic. The same result.

3. Create particular ODBC on both servers and connect via DSN name. The same error. 

Do you have any other ideas for solving this issue? Could you recommend something for us?

I would be very grateful for any advice.
Thank you.

1 Comment

hi Elena. Can you share IronPython script that are you using for write back?

p.russo - Oct 02, 2019 - 4:13am
+ Add a Comment

(1) Answer